NOTICE: SPECIAL EDUCATION RECORDS
If you, or your child, received special education services in Gibbon Public Schools ending in the years 2015, 2016, or 2017.
In accordance with Nebraska State Department of Education Rule 51, we have:
Retained special education records for five (5) years after completion of activities for which special education funds were used;
Collected and maintained personally identifiable information for educational purposes;
The information which is no longer necessary to provide education services to the child and will be destroyed.
A school district is required to keep permanent records of each student’s name, address, phone number, his or her grades, attendance records, classes attended, grade level completion and year completed. It is not required to keep special education records after 5 years.
You are welcome to review the special education records and, if you choose to obtain copies of this information at the Special Education Office at Gibbon Public Schools before they are destroyed. Please contact Barb Gentrup by Tuesday, April 4, 2023. Records will be destroyed on Wednesday, April 5, 2023.
If you have any questions, please contact Barb Gentrup at 308-468-5721.
